Descripción del empleo

Senior Product Data Analyst

As you contemplate your future, you might be asking yourself, what’s the next step? Start your journey with us!

We’re seeking a Senior Product Data Analyst to join our Experiments & Insights team in Barcelona (hybrid) to help different teams across the organization to succeed in their mission by providing insights generation and data analysis support in a healthy data-informed environment. If you’re ready to soar, we’re ready to take you there.

Why eDreams ODIGEO

We’re the world’s leading travel subscription platform.

  • We pioneered Prime, the first and largest travel subscription programme, which has topped over 7.8 million Prime members since launching in 2017.
  • Millions of customers every year across 44 markets – 5 brands: eDreams, GO Voyages, Opodo, Travellink, and the metasearch engine Liligo
  • More than 100 million searches per day on our websites – more than 6 billion AI daily predictions
  • Over 1,700 employees – More than 60 different nationalities from all continents – 99% permanent contracts

Prime members are subscribed to global travel, gaining access to a comprehensive multi-product offering for all their travel needs—including hotels, rail, flights, dynamic packages and car rental, among others—compounded by industry-leading flexibility features and exclusive, member-only benefits. This entire Prime experience is powered by a proprietary, industry-leading AI platform that delivers a smarter, hyper-personalised service and comprehensive travel experience globally to its members.

What you will do

The Role’s Key Responsibilities and Tasks.

As an eDOer, you will have clear objectives, great challenges and a clear overview of how your work contributes to the global company project and its customers. Our Experiments and Insights team is the centre of excellence for Online (AB) Experimentation and for providing best practices to generate insights and learning from and for the experiments.

In this role, you would be performing as a product data analyst to support a set of product teams, but you will also be part of the next experimentation generation at eDreams Odigeo. The team is constantly investigating best in class methodologies and processes to implement in our business/analysis and tests, which means you will be required to apply your mathematical knowledge in some strategic projects that are focused on taking more accurate decisions maintaining a strong statistical confidence level. You will be working with multi-disciplinary teams – Qualitative Researchers, Designers, Product Owners, Developers, and Pricing Managers – to blend different statistical and data analytics techniques to generate a holistic understanding of the users and markets.

As a Product Data Analyst inside the team, you will be in charge of:

  • Analyse performance and identify behaviours in our different websites and interfaces related to our products;
  • Analyse performance and user behaviours in the A/B Tests experiments or Pre-Post run by the product teams;
  • Help the product teams to generate their testing hypotheses by providing exploratory analysis about our products, past tests, etc,
  • Data cleaning and validation,
  • Definition of new tracking that will mostly be added in Google Analytics (to be able to answer different kinds of research/product questions);
  • Build and maintain dashboards (mostly using LookerStudio) and/or reports (mostly in Google Sheets) to share performance information with senior management and C-level stakeholders;
  • Lead data-driven initiatives to improve company decision making and business knowledge;
  • Responsible for one or more team’s projects such as the investigation and implementation of new methodologies, new data analysis techniques or the usage of new tools;
  • Collaborate with user researchers and designers to detect gaps in knowledge about our user; identify research opportunities to fill those gaps.
  • NOTE: Data you will be using could come from Google Analytics API or Google Analytics tables in BigQuery, other sources of data stored in BigQuery such as internal databases, customer service database, etc., as well as our data stored and accessible in Microstrategy.
What you need to succeed

Bring your unique perspective, speak up, and offer disruptive solutions. You’ll have the opportunity to learn and grow while making a real impact on our team. Here’s what you need to succeed:

  • Bachelor’s degree in a quantitative discipline is a requirement (Mathematics, Statistics, Computer Science, Engineering, Economics, etc.),
  • Minimum of 6 years experience in a role with strong analytical component,
  • Previous experience in user behaviour analysis (product performance) using data from any of the following: Google Analytics/Adobe Analytics/Mix Panel/Amplitude/Matomo,
  • Strong knowledge of the math and statistical concepts behind A/B testing,
  • Strong knowledge of SQL is a requirement, as well as experience in working with databases and large sets of data,
  • Advanced Office skills. Strong experience with analytical tools, ideally with the Google toolset (spreadsheets, google docs, etc),
  • Knowledge of visualisation tools like LookerStudio, Tableau, Looker or Qlikview,
  • Business proficiency in English,
  • A self-starter and team player, who also enjoys having fun!
It would be a plus if you have
  • R or Python programming skills (mostly for data extraction and data manipulation),
  • Google Analytics knowledge (as well as Google Analytics API, googleAnalyticsR library for R, GA4, etc.),
  • Previous experience in programming,
  • Knowledge on data structure and data sets management in Google Cloud Platform.
